A video circulating on Chinese social media has created a mix of astonishment and laughter as it shows a lady preparing rice on a high-speed train. A fellow traveler captured the woman sitting near her husband, with a rice cooker on the tray table in front of them. While conversing, the woman uses a spoon to dish cooked rice into plastic bowls.
Surrounding passengers were taken aback and perplexed by this unusual sight. The couple continues their supper and discussion, oblivious to the attention they’re receiving.
The couple was able to power their rice cooker using an electrical outlet that is normally used to charge phones and laptops.
On trains, China Railway has banned the use of high-powered electrical equipment and potentially harmful devices including rice cookers, hot-water bottles, and kettles.
The tale rapidly went viral on Douyin, with the video collecting over 24,000 comments.
